- 博客(5)
- 资源 (5)
- 问答 (3)
- 收藏
- 关注
原创 简单的 Spring Aop 原理剖析
spring aop aop 的全称是Aspect-Oriented Programming(面向切面编程),怎么理解面向切面这句话?可以这么理解:每一个类的一个方法是一个点,同时处理多个点也就 可以理解为处理一个面,这个面包含多个点。概念部分也就更明显了,需要被处理的点叫做Pointcut(切点),处理的动作叫做Advice(通知),将切面和点连接在一起的策略叫做Advisor(通知器)。...
2018-04-27 16:16:45 1304
原创 Spring Ioc 是怎么加载bean的
我的代码中有这么一句:ApplicationContext ctx=new ClassPathXmlApplicationContext("spring-mybatis.xml"); 今天,我想弄懂spring是怎么加载.xml文件,然后找到bean的。首先点进去,看看ClassPathXmlApplicationContext的源码public ClassPathXmlA...
2018-04-16 20:17:10 3123 1
原创 温习线可重入锁、阻塞队列、线程池的原理
直接看代码注释,很好理解的!Lockpackage com.wen.java.concurrent.mylock;/* * 可重入锁原理 */public class Lock { //被锁标识 boolean isLocked = false; //获得当前锁的线程 Thread lockedBy = null; //被锁的次数...
2018-04-03 20:34:58 532
原创 ubuntu16.04 安装nominatim 实现离线逆地理解析服务
首先!the first!!!强烈推荐一篇很有质量的博文:https://blog.csdn.net/u013719339/article/details/53908990我是根据该博客配置的,博主是一个很有实力又很热心的大神!帮我解答一些疑惑,实在太感谢了!开始我的搭建Nominatim 之旅背景:大数据项目中,大量的gps需要解析成地理位置,用第三方接口显然是不现...
2018-04-02 21:09:19 3770 4
原创 温习线程之间的关系:生产-消费、装饰
直接上代码吧,讲解在注释里面生产-消费package com.wen.java.concurrent.mythreadconnection;import java.util.concurrent.ExecutorService;import java.util.concurrent.Executors;/* *生产-消费关系 *///食物class Meal{...
2018-04-01 13:41:04 239
如何支持500个人同时看视频?
2016-12-17
Azure部署java项目报错
2016-03-19
TA创建的收藏夹 TA关注的收藏夹
TA关注的人